ICD10 Diagnosis | |
Dx: | Antineoplastic/chemotherapy or immunosuppressive drugs, adverse effect |
ICD10 code: | Y43.3 |
Pre-ICD10 counterpart: | Pancytopenia |
Charlson/ALERT Scale: | none |
APACHE Como Component: | none |
APACHE Acute Component: | none |

See also: Overdose vs used appropriately/adverse effect Use Drug or biological substance/agent NOS, overdose/poisoning for overdoses of cancer drugs, we did not include a specific code for this in our version of ICD10.
